First Claim
1. A catheter for use with an aspirating apparatus including an indwelling endotracheal tube having a proximal end connector, the catheter comprising:
- a catheter tube adapted to be selectively advanced through the proximal end connector and the endotracheal tube into a respiratory system of a patient to a predetermined depth;
a distal catheter connector connected to the proximal end connector of the endotracheal tube, the distal catheter connector including a tube opening that allows the catheter tube to pass therethrough and into the endotracheal tube;
a flexible sleeve connected to the distal catheter connector and disposed around the catheter tube;
means for stopping the advancement of the catheter tube at the predetermined depth wherein said stopping means is disposed within the flexible sleeve; and
means for deflecting the flexible sleeve adjacent to the tube opening of the distal catheter connector wherein a portion of said deflecting means is disposed within the flexible sleeve.

Abstract
The present invention is a catheter having a tube and including mechanisms that provide precision control over insertion and retraction of the catheter tube. The catheter is particularly adapted for introduction into the pulmonary system. The catheter includes an insertion depth control mechanism that acts as a stop and provides a tactile indication to the person inserting the catheter tube that a predetermined position has been reached. The catheter also includes an anti-bunching mechanism to prevent bunching of a protective sleeve disposed around the catheter tube, thereby reducing interference from the sleeve during insertion of the catheter tube.
